Transaction 95b05cc9c5e6763aac19c8905f7a3fcab63d95a18619a58e6ac1653d6f702596

1 Input
2 Outputs
  • 95b05cc9c5e6763aac19c8905f7a3fcab63d95a18619a58e6ac1653d6f702596:0
  • value  938300
    address  18oQbdyXBYVonxJbYNxcBZCSak2d5iMyuP
  • 95b05cc9c5e6763aac19c8905f7a3fcab63d95a18619a58e6ac1653d6f702596:1
  • value  25251760
    address  12EAWnTNP4TYKcMpLm9a2HtTHzjgJyqXBf